Burning Up the Cloud: Europe's Heatwaves Threaten Big Tech's Data Hubs
By TechShots Studio

Severe heatwaves are posing a bigger long-term threat to tech giants like Microsoft, Meta, and Amazon than local public protests. Soaring temperatures strain massive water-cooling systems and drive up energy demands, leading the World Economic Forum to warn that climate-driven disruptions could add $81 billion in operational costs by 2035 and exacerbate localized "data heat island" effects.
